Ticket: Vault locked — autocomplete index rebuild blocked

The Sparrowdeck autocomplete index has been rebuilding slowly all week, and the maintenance job can't finish because the config vault auto-locked after three failed token refreshes. As the new contractor, you'll need to unseal the vault before the index rebuild can resume; the steps are in the Northquay runbook. Once you reach the unseal prompt, enter the recovery passphrase shown below.

vault phrase of yaguf-hahaf = druath-holix

Vendor note — DiagramKit undo/redo module

We license the undo/redo stack in Sketchloom's editor from Arborline Tools. The history buffer is capped at 200 operations per canvas; raising it requires a license tier change, not a config flag. Arborline ships quarterly patches; apply them before upgrading the core editor, or redo serialization breaks. Contract terms and patch notes live in the vendor folder. Route all licensing and patch questions to their support desk.

billing contact of bawep-tajeg = tamath.silion.fraok@olvarqsoft.local

Alert: the Splitgate assignment service may return stale variant mappings for up to five minutes after an experiment is archived. Plugin authors should treat assignment responses as advisory during this window and avoid caching them beyond the stated TTL. If your plugin observes conflicting variants across calls, retry once before surfacing an error. Current incident status and mitigation notes are posted on the internal page here.

wiki page, hahag-kajog: https://grafana.xolmarhq.internal/build/pipeline/pages/settings/95410c560717c471

Subject: Reset-flow cut-over done

Hey — the Lockstep password reset revamp is live as of this morning. Old token paths are gone, emails now route through the new templating layer, and nothing caught fire. One retry hiccup in staging, already patched. For your review, here's what the service runs with now.

settings of fahag-haduf:
[ulaox]
port = 8443
region = south-2
host = ulaox.lumiccorp.internal
timeout_ms = 500
retries = 8

Ticket DB-407: Welcome, new folks — classic one here. The Pondside API leaks connections when a query times out, so the pool slowly drains until everything hangs around lunchtime. Workaround is a pool flush; real fix is returning connections in the error path. Repro confirmed on the build tokened below.

session token of kahog-bahif = htk9_f63daec35